Position Summary

Pagosa Springs Medical Center (PSMC) is seeking a compassionate and skilled Medical Surgical Registered Nurse (RN) to join our inpatient care team on day shift.

The Med Surg RN provides observation and inpatient care for patients admitted to the Medical Surgical Unit. Responsibilities include assessing and treating patient conditions, administering medications and treatments, monitoring patient progress, educating patients and families, and collaborating with physicians and the healthcare team to ensure safe, high-quality care.

This role is ideal for nurses who enjoy delivering comprehensive patient care in a collaborative hospital environment.

Key Responsibilities

Patient Assessment & Care

  • Perform comprehensive patient assessments and ongoing monitoring of clinical conditions
  • Develop and implement individualized nursing care plans
  • Provide observation and inpatient nursing care for medical and surgical patients
  • Monitor patient response to treatments and adjust care as needed

Clinical Interventions

  • Initiate treatments including IV therapy, oxygen therapy, catheter placement, splints, and other ordered procedures
  • Administer medications safely using the seven rights of medication administration
  • Operate infusion pumps and monitor IV therapies

Patient Education & Support

  • Educate patients and families regarding diagnosis, treatment plans, medications, and discharge instructions
  • Provide guidance on recovery, wellness, and follow-up care
  • Support patients and families through hospitalization and recovery processes

Care Coordination

  • Collaborate with physicians, hospitalists, surgeons, and interdisciplinary care teams
  • Ensure continuity of care and support safe patient transitions and discharge planning
  • Communicate patient condition changes promptly to providers

Documentation & Quality Compliance

  • Document assessments, treatments, and patient progress in the electronic health record
  • Ensure compliance with hospital policies, safety standards, and regulatory requirements
  • Participate in quality improvement and patient safety initiatives
